Project summary

1. LDAP用户

LDAP(Lightweight Directory Access Protocol,轻量级目录访问协议)用户是指通过LDAP目录服务进行身份认证和信息管理的用户。

通俗解释:

想象一个大型企业,有很多员工和计算机设备。为了方便管理,每个员工的身份信息、职位、权限等都存储在一个“通讯录”里,这个“通讯录”就是LDAP目录。员工要登录公司的系统时,系统会先去“通讯录”里查找这个人,确认他的身份(比如用户名、密码等)。如果信息匹配,员工就可以登录并访问他有权限的资源。

举个例子:

  1. 员工登录公司邮箱:当一个员工用他的用户名和密码登录公司邮箱时,邮箱系统会通过LDAP向公司服务器发送请求,检查这个用户的信息是否正确。如果用户名和密码在LDAP目录中匹配,该员工就可以成功登录。

  2. 访问控制:如果公司还设置了权限管理,比如某个部门的员工只能访问特定的文件,LDAP也可以用于存储这些权限信息,确保只有有权的人可以访问对应资源。

2. MLOps

MLOps(Machine Learning Operations)是将机器学习(ML)与传统的运维(Operations, Ops)相结合的一种实践,它的目标是简化和自动化机器学习模型的开发、部署、监控和管理过程。MLOps类似于DevOps(开发运维),但专注于机器学习模型的生命周期管理。

3. 使用 go 语言定制CLI(Command-Line Interface 命令行界面)

核心技术选用 Go 语言、Kubernetes API 客户端,以及命令行工具库 cobraurfave/cli。通过这种方式,可以构建一个功能强大、灵活的命令行工具,帮助用户实现节点管理、标签管理等操作。

4. 实现 让用户选择,然后执行相应部署的工具

1)使用 Shell 脚本、Python 或 Ansible 实现。
2)脚本通过 read 命令捕获用户输入,依赖 case 或 if 判断处理用户选择。
3)根据选择的步骤,执行相应的 Kubernetes 操作或系统命令。

5. 超发比

好的!我来用一个通俗易懂的例子解释下你图片中的 “超发比” 是什么意思。

假设场景

你有一台电脑,这台电脑的 CPU 总共可以处理 100 个任务。这台电脑有好几个人在用,每个人最多能用 50 个任务(这是系统分配给每个人的限制)。但是,有时候需求会超过这个限制,为了能让每个人多用一点,管理员设置了一个 “超发比”,就是允许每个人 最多用 100 个任务,也就是原来设定的 50 个任务的 2 倍

超发比解释

  1. 正常情况下,每个人最多用 50 个任务,这个时候的超发比是 1,也就是每个人只用自己被分配的资源,不超出系统设定。

  2. 超发比 2 的情况下,系统允许每个人最多用到 100 个任务,这是原来分配的 2 倍,也就是允许大家在忙的时候多占用一些资源。

图片中的解释

在你上传的图片里,系统给每个用户分配了某些 GPU 资源(你可以把它想象成 CPU 任务,或者别的计算资源),然后系统根据实际使用情况去计算用户占用了多少资源。

  • 超发比 = 2 的意思是系统允许用户占用的资源最多是系统分配的 2 倍。例如,本来用户只能使用 50 个资源单位,现在可以用到 100 个资源单位
  • 图片里的公式用 / 2 来做计算,就是为了判断当前的使用量有没有超过这个 2 倍的上限

举个例子:

假设你用了一些 GPU 资源:

  • 系统默认给你分配了 50 个 GPU 任务
  • 如果你用了 40 个任务,那么没有超出系统的分配上限,超发比是正常的。
  • 如果你用了 80 个任务,那么你已经超出系统的原本分配量(50 个任务),但还没超过 “超发比 2” 的允许上限(即 100 个任务),因此还是可以接受的。
  • 如果你用了 120 个任务,那么你已经超过了超发比 2 的允许上限(100 个任务),这个时候系统可能就会限制你,或者触发一些警告。

总结:

  • 超发比 就是允许用户超出原定资源配额的比例。
  • 超发比 2 表示用户可以用的资源是系统给的分配量的 2 倍
  • 2
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
目标检测(Object Detection)是计算机视觉领域的一个核心问题,其主要任务是找出图像中所有感兴趣的目标(物体),并确定它们的类别和位置。以下是对目标检测的详细阐述: 一、基本概念 目标检测的任务是解决“在哪里?是什么?”的问题,即定位出图像中目标的位置并识别出目标的类别。由于各类物体具有不同的外观、形状和姿态,加上成像时光照、遮挡等因素的干扰,目标检测一直是计算机视觉领域最具挑战性的任务之一。 二、核心问题 目标检测涉及以下几个核心问题: 分类问题:判断图像中的目标属于哪个类别。 定位问题:确定目标在图像中的具体位置。 大小问题:目标可能具有不同的大小。 形状问题:目标可能具有不同的形状。 三、算法分类 基于深度学习的目标检测算法主要分为两大类: Two-stage算法:先进行区域生成(Region Proposal),生成有可能包含待检物体的预选框(Region Proposal),再通过卷积神经网络进行样本分类。常见的Two-stage算法包括R-CNN、Fast R-CNN、Faster R-CNN等。 One-stage算法:不用生成区域提议,直接在网络中提取特征来预测物体分类和位置。常见的One-stage算法包括YOLO系列(YOLOv1、YOLOv2、YOLOv3、YOLOv4、YOLOv5等)、SSD和RetinaNet等。 四、算法原理 以YOLO系列为例,YOLO将目标检测视为回归问题,将输入图像一次性划分为多个区域,直接在输出层预测边界框和类别概率。YOLO采用卷积网络来提取特征,使用全连接层来得到预测值。其网络结构通常包含多个卷积层和全连接层,通过卷积层提取图像特征,通过全连接层输出预测结果。 五、应用领域 目标检测技术已经广泛应用于各个领域,为人们的生活带来了极大的便利。以下是一些主要的应用领域: 安全监控:在商场、银行
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值